    About the Company: PromoVeritas are the independent promotional verification specialists - we use our care, knowledge, expertise and passion for detail to ensure that all types of prize promotions via whatever medium are shaped and delivered fairly, securely and in compliance with the law and general best practice. In this way we protect both the interests of the brand, their creative agencies and also the consumer, who with increased confidence about the fair operation of the promotion, would be more likely to participate. So, on a day to day basis we are busy advising and influencing the development of on pack offers, judging competitions, running prize draws, implementing ‘Willy Wonka’ style instant wins and overseeing voting for major TV shows. Our client base includes Pepsi, Walkers, ASOS, Barclays, HTC, Pringles, Kellogg’s and over 200 more with a large part of work coming from projects run overseas – 60+ countries in 2019 alone. Established in 2002, the company is based a 1-minute walk from the Tube station in leafy Pinner, North London, about 25 minutes from Baker Street on the Metropolitan line.
